Two Killed In Accident On I-96 Near Williamston

Michigan State Police say two teenage girls died in a crash on I-96 in Livingston County on Tuesday night.

WLNS-TV reported the victims are two 17-year-old girls.

One crash victim was a student at Brighton Area Schools.

The other attended Howell Public Schools.

Troopers said the girls' vehicle was going westbound when it left the highway and struck a tree.

Westbound I-96 closed for four hours Tuesday night while officers investigated the crash scene.
